25 Building an MDA Application Start with a Platform- Independent Model (PIM) representing business functionality and behavior, undistorted by technology details. Platform- Independent Model A Detailed Model, stating Pre- and Post- Conditions in OCL, and Semantics in Action Language

26 Generating Platform-Specific Model Platform- Independent Model Map a PIM to Specific Middleware Technologies via OMG Standard Mappings MDA tool applies a standard mapping to generate Platform- Specific Model (PSM) from the PIM. Code is partially automatic, partially hand-written. CORBA Model

27 Mapping to Multiple Deployment Technologies Platform- Independent Model CORBA Model MDA tool applies an standard mapping to generate Platform- Specific Model (PSM) from the PIM. Code is partially automatic, partially hand-written. Java/EJB Model XML/SOAP Model Other Model Map a PIM to Many Middleware Technologies via OMG Standard Mappings

28 Generating Implementations Platform- Independent Model CORBA Model MDA Tool generates all or most of the implementation code for deployment technology selected by the developer. Java/EJB Model CORBA XML/SOAP Model Java/EJB XML/SOAP Other Other Model Map PSM to application interfaces, code, GUI descriptors, SQL queries, etc.

29 Integrating Legacy & COTS Platform- Independent Model Legacy App MDA Tools for reverse engineering automate discovery of models for re-integration on new platforms. COTS App Other Other Model Reverse-engineer existing application into a model and redeploy.

32 The Middleware Company Two 3-person teams implementing Sun’s Pet Store –Typical 3-tier e-commerce, Sun Java Blueprints 35% cost savings using MDA tool –Traditional tools: 508 man-hours –MDA tools: 330 man-hours

33 TMC Conclusions “Based on the results of this case study, The Middleware Company is impressed by the productivity gains our MDA team experienced using the Model-Driven Architecture. We encourage organizations that wish to improve their developer productivity to evaluate MDA-based development tools for their projects, especially those involving enterprise-class applications and web services. While a short introduction to the MDA approach and tools might be necessary for development teams, the productivity benefits gained from the approach - especially for work on subsequent applications - make the effort significantly worthwhile.” Most interesting result: bugs found by traditional team were higher-level – MDA tools allow shakeout of high-level design much earlier in the development process. http://www.compuware.com/dl/MDAComparisonTMCfinal.pdf

34 Electronic Data Systems study Three parallel implementations –J2EE: 14,000 hand-coded lines –.Net/C#: 4,000 hand-coded lines –OptimalJ: 600 hand-coded lines Conversion from J2EE 1.1-2.0 –Projected: several months –Using OptimalJ: 30 minutes

38 National Service Industries Upgrade 30-year-old legacy Initial proposal >5 years, >US$5MM Delivered in <1 year, US$1MM Initial 80% savings http://www.omg.org/mda/mda_files/NationalServicesIndustries.htm

39 Austrian Railways Integrated billing application (with scheduling, SAP management) Immense application (up to 400k EJB’s) Immediate, initial cost savings 35% http://www.io-software.com/customers/Success_Stories/SuccessStory_OeBB.pdf

40 CGI/Loto-Québec Major redevelopment of provincial lottery management for features & performance Calculated 32.2% cost reduction, 700% ROI Headcount and specialization savings 50% code reduction http://www.omg.org/mda/mda_files/Codagen_CGIstory.pdf

41 Lockheed Martin F-16 Modular Mission Computer Cross-platform mission solution 100% code generation 20% initial development savings http://www.omg.org/mda/mda_files/LockheedMartin.pdf
